Why is it my apple mouse sometimes scrolls down and sometimes doesn't.
Its the solid white one with one scroll button on top.

if it's the mouse with the little trackball on top, it has to be cleaned. I think you can open up the mouse and clean it, or blow compressed air on the top to get rid of any dustbunnies that might have accumulated.
